Early Career and Breakthrough with Rent
Anthony Rapp 14 first gained widespread recognition through the original stage production of Rent. His portrayal of Mark Cohen captured the spirit of the show and helped establish him as a leading presence in musical theater.
Transitioning to the film adaptation brought broader exposure, allowing audiences to connect with his performance on a global scale. This phase solidified his reputation and opened doors to diverse roles.
Expansion into Television with Star Trek: Discovery
Moving beyond musical theater, Anthony Rapp 14 joined Star Trek: Discovery as Paul Stamets, a pioneering astrophysicist and engineer. The role introduced him to a new fanbase and demonstrated his range as a performer.
His character’s depth and ongoing story arcs contributed to the series’ critical success. This work redefined his career and showcased his ability to handle complex science-driven narratives.

How did Anthony Rapp become widely known?
Anthony Rapp became widely known for originating the role of Mark Cohen in the stage version of Rent, which later led to his portrayal of the same character in the film adaptation.
What science fiction role has he played recently?
He played Paul Stamets in Star Trek: Discovery, a chief astromycology officer and engineer, contributing to the series from 2017 through its final season.
